Enchanting Garden Design
Landscaping a home involves more than just planting trees, grass and flowers. It’s about creating a mood, an image, an external environment for the residents of a home to share with one another as well as with the outside world. It can be used to project an image to passersby and neighbors or to create a secluded sanctuary to be enjoyed by family and friends.
Gardens are an important element in landscaping a home. Flowers and other plants can contribute to an enticing environment that calls people out of the house to get up close and personal with nature. With proper outdoor garden lighting , these backyard plots can become magical havens after dark.
Colors are different at night and some plants even bloom in the darkness rather than the light of day. Interspersing night plants with day bloomers can enhance the garden’s after dark beauty. Lighting should be soft and disperse, so that it highlights the plants and allows safe navigation of the yard without simulating actual daylight conditions. It’s the subdued glow of night that makes a garden enchanting. Special or temporary lights can be utilized for outdoor parties and gatherings after dark. These may include hanging lanterns, placing torches throughout a garden, or using luminarias such as those found across the Southwest at Christmastime.
